It’s official, DA interviews Helen Zille for mayoral candidate job in Joburg

THE DA in Gauteng has confirmed that the party's federal council chairperson, Helen Zille, was interviewed for the Johannesburg mayoral candidate position.

DA Gauteng leader, Solly Msimanga, told IOL that interviews were conducted, but no one has been announced yet as a mayoral candidate.
“There’s no decision, interviews were conducted, and a whole lot of tests were done. We will wait for the processes to be completed,” he said.
Msimanga added that they haven’t made a decision to finalise Tshwane, Ekurhuleni, and Johannesburg.
He could not disclose the other members who were interviewed, but said Zille was one of them.
